AI Techniques For Fraud Prevention

AI fraud prevention techniques involve using artificial intelligence algorithms to detect and prevent fraudulent activities in various industries. These techniques help organizations to identify and prevent fraudulent activities more efficiently and accurately than traditional methods.

Some of the most popular AI techniques for fraud prevention include:

  • Multi-Model AI: It uses algorithms to analyze large amounts of data and identify patterns and anomalies. It can detect fraud by cross-referencing supervised and unsupervised learning.
  • Natural Language Processing (NLP): This technique uses AI to analyze and understand human language and speech patterns, which helps detect fraudulent activities such as phishing scams and fake customer service calls.
  • Behavioral Analytics: This technique involves identifying transactions or activities that deviate from standard patterns or expectations. This is useful in detecting fraudulent identity made to log onto platforms and misuse them.
  • Deep Learning: This technique uses neural networks to analyze vast amounts of data, recognizing patterns and detecting anomalies in real time. Deep learning is beneficial in detecting complex fraud patterns and real-time fraud detection.
  • Predictive Analytics: This technique uses statistical models and machine learning algorithms to analyze data and predict future trends and behaviors. This helps organizations to detect and prevent fraudulent activities by detecting and responding to suspicious behavior before it can cause harm.

Integration Of AI In Fraud Detection

Integrating AI in fraud detection involves incorporating artificial intelligence algorithms into a company’s existing fraud prevention system. AI technologies bring new accuracy and efficiency to fraud detection, allowing organizations to detect and prevent fraud more quickly and effectively.

By integrating AI into their fraud detection systems, organizations can:

  1. Improve accuracy: AI algorithms can analyze vast amounts of data and identify patterns and anomalies that may indicate fraud. This helps to improve the accuracy of fraud detection and reduces the risk of false positives.
  2. Increase speed: AI algorithms can analyze data and detect fraud in real time, allowing organizations to respond quickly to suspicious activities. It is a significant improvement over traditional fraud detection methods, which can take days or weeks to detect.
  3. Enhance scalability: AI algorithms can process large amounts of data, enabling organizations to detect fraud on a larger scale.
  4. Reduce costs: By integrating AI into their fraud detection systems, organizations can reduce their reliance on manual reviews, freeing up staff time and reducing costs.
  5. Enhance customer experience: AI algorithms can analyze customer behavior and transactions, reducing the number of false declines, which can be frustrating for customers. This helps organizations maintain a positive customer experience while effectively preventing fraud.

How AI Combats Synthetic ID Fraud

Artificial Intelligence (AI) is crucial in combating fake IDs in fraud detection. With the ability to analyze vast amounts of data and identify patterns, AI can detect counterfeit IDs that may have gone undetected by traditional methods. Here’s how AI is being used to combat fake IDs in fraud detection:

  1. Machine learning algorithms: AI algorithms can be trained on large amounts of data to identify patterns in ID information, such as names, addresses, and social security numbers. This allows AI to detect fake IDs created using accurate information.
  2. Image recognition: AI algorithms can be used to analyze images of IDs, such as driver’s licenses and passports, to detect any inconsistencies or anomalies. For example, one can train AI to identify signs of tampering, such as altered photos or text, and flag these IDs as potential fakes.
  3. Data analysis: AI algorithms can analyze vast amounts of data from multiple sources, such as credit bureaus and government databases, to determine whether an ID is genuine. By cross-referencing information from these sources, AI can detect inconsistencies and anomalies that may indicate a fake ID.
  4. Real-time detection: AI algorithms can be used in real-time to detect fake IDs as they are presented. This is particularly useful in high-volume transactions, such as retail or financial services, where many IDs are processed daily.
